I have a Lenovo X200 tablet, with a trackpoint pointing device, running Linux (Arch Linux)

Normally, you press the middle button, and move the trackpoint to scroll. This seems to work for other applications. However, under Netbeans, when you do this, it repeatedly brings up the right-mouse menu.

There was a mention of a similar issue under Windows here:

http://forums.netbeans.org/topic14025.html

and the fix there seems to work for the people there. However, there was not mention of how to fix it under Linux. Any suggestions?
